TORONTO, May 5, 2026 /PRNewswire/ -- Radioligand therapy (RLT) development relies heavily on preclinical data to guide clinical translation, yet important gaps remain between standard rodent models and human biology. As RLT programs advance, developers are increasingly exploring alternative models, including large animals, to better understand biodistribution, dosimetry, safety and target engagement in a more clinically relevant context.
This webinar explores the role of large animal studies within the broader RLT development pathway, from early in vitro and rodent work through to first-in-human considerations. Attendees will gain practical insight into when and why large animal models may be appropriate, how to address translational gaps and how to design studies that generate more predictive data for regulatory and clinical decision-making.
Large animal studies can help strengthen dosimetry projections, safety assessment and translational confidence when conventional models do not fully reflect human biology.
